How the GSS gets the load and availability statistics from the CSS.What does the keepalive KAL-AP do for finding the least loaded site.Is it based on the no.of connections,Hit counts ,server load ?????

Load (2-254)= Alive
Load (255)= Dead
The load reported by CSS is the average load of all the content rules sharing the requested
Virtual IP.
When GSS queries CSS with KAL-AP keepalive, atleast one service on all the configured content rules using the same Virtual IP must be available, other wise CSS will respond back with load 255(Dead).
